Understanding Surveillance Systems Testing

When it comes to testing a wired video surveillance system, it is important to understand the process and the key components involved. Testing a surveillance system ensures that it is functioning properly and capturing clear video footage for security purposes.

Key Components

Before testing the system, make sure all the components are properly installed and connected. This includes the cameras, cables, DVR or NVR, and power supply. Check for any loose connections or damaged equipment that could affect the system’s performance.

Testing Process

Once everything is set up, start by checking the camera feeds on the monitor to ensure they are displaying clear images. Test the recording functionality by capturing some footage and playing it back to verify the quality. Make sure the motion detection and alarm features are working as expected.

It is also important to test the remote access capabilities of the system, allowing you to view the camera feeds from a mobile device or computer. Ensure that the network settings are properly configured and that you can access the system from outside the local network.

Checking Camera Connections and Power Supply

Before testing your wired video surveillance system, it is crucial to check the camera connections and power supply to ensure proper functionality. Follow these steps to verify the camera connections and power supply:

  1. Inspect the camera cables and connectors for any visible damage or loose connections.
  2. Ensure that the cameras are securely mounted in their designated positions.
  3. Check the power supply unit to see if it is plugged in and receiving power.
  4. Verify that the power supply output matches the camera’s power requirements.
  5. If using a centralized power supply, make sure all cameras are connected correctly.
  6. Test the power supply output voltage with a multimeter to confirm it is within the specified range.
  7. If everything looks good, power on the system and check if the cameras are receiving power and displaying video feed.

Configuring Recording and Monitoring Devices

Once you have installed the wired video surveillance system, the next step is to configure the recording and monitoring devices to ensure that your system is functioning properly. Follow these steps to set up your recording and monitoring devices:

1. Configure the DVR/NVR:

Access the DVR/NVR settings through the interface provided by the manufacturer. Set up recording schedules, motion detection settings, and storage options according to your preferences. Ensure that the DVR/NVR is connected to the network for remote access.

2. Set up the Monitoring Station:

Install the monitoring software on your computer or mobile device. Configure the software to connect to the DVR/NVR using the IP address and port number provided by the manufacturer. Test the connection to ensure that you can view live and recorded footage from your surveillance cameras.

Tip: Make sure to set up notifications for motion detection alerts or system errors to stay informed about any suspicious activity.
